AngloGold Ashanti Limited is a gold mining company. The company is headquartered in Johannesburg, South Africa.

Harmony Gold Mining Company Limited is engaged in the exploration, extraction and processing of gold in South Africa and Papua New Guinea. The company is headquartered in Randfontein, South Africa.
